Position Summary:
- Experience: 8+ years ServiceNow/ESM architecture; 2+ years Federal; prior ownership of multimodule architectures at n-2 currency.
- Designing and implementing enterprise-scale ServiceNow solutions across multiple business units.
- Deep expertise in ITSM, including Incident, Problem, Change, Request, Knowledge, Service Catalog, and major ITIL processes.
- Strong experience with CMDB and CSDM, including CI relationships, data governance, service modeling, and CMDB health.
- ServiceNow products such as ITOM, ITAM, CSM, HRSD, SPM, SecOps, or IRM/GRC.
- Strong technical background in JavaScript, Glide APIs, Business Rules, Script Includes, Flow Designer, IntegrationHub, UI Builder, and platform security.
- Extensive integration experience using REST/SOAP APIs, Scripted REST APIs, MID Server, OAuth, SSO/SAML, LDAP, web services, and enterprise integration patterns.
- Experience defining integration architecture, security architecture, data architecture, and application architecture for ServiceNow.
- Experience developing technical architecture documents, solution designs, data-flow diagrams, integration designs, and implementation roadmaps.
- Experience establishing ServiceNow development standards, governance frameworks, coding standards, and architectural best practices.
- Ability to conduct architecture reviews and code/design reviews and identify performance, security, scalability, and maintainability risks.

Key Facts About Chicago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 245,800; 5.2%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: McDonald’s, John Deere, Boeing, Morningstar
-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, fintech, software, logistics technology
- Funding Landscape: $2.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
- Notable Investors: Pritzker Group Venture Capital, Arch Venture Partners, MATH Venture Partners, Jump Capital, Hyde Park Venture Partners
- Research Centers and Universities: Northwestern University, University of Chicago, University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ign, Illinois Institute of Technology, Argonne National Laboratory, Fermi National Accelerator Laboratory
